Sid Haig
Acting
Crew
Directing
Production
Info
Sid Haig (July 14, 1939 – September 21, 2019) was an American film actor known for blaxploitation films of the 1970s as well as his role as Captain Spaulding in Rob Zombie's horror films House of 1000 Corpses and The Devil's Rejects. He has appeared in many television programs during his career.
Date of Birth
Jul 14, 1939
Place of Birth
Fresno, California, USA
Date of Death
Sep 21, 2019
Gender
Male
Homepage
Topics about Sid Haig

No topics yet
Be the first to spark the conversation!
Create a forum topic and share your thoughts with the community!
Create a forum topic and share your thoughts with the community!
Text
300×250px